Very simply the "cold chain" is the system of transporting and storing vaccines, insulin and any other temperature sensitive products in the prescribed manner and controlling the temperature of product stored in a refrigerator between 2 and 8 degrees Celsius aiming for an average of 5 degrees.
In assuming this professional responsibility, Pharmacists and all Medical Practitioners have to decide to what lengths they are prepared to go financially to ensure that their customers/patients receive the vaccines in the condition that they have a right to expect, in other words fully potent. To be certain that this responsibility is fulfilled requires a dedicated purpose built quality medical refrigerator which must be maintained like all other calibrated medical equipment. Detail: The Max displayed is over 8 degrees.
What to do: It is quite acceptable for the fridge to sometimes show a maximum over 8 degrees.
The important issue is whether it is going into ALARM mode. If it doesn’t alarm it means that the fridge may have been over the range for a short time – but under 15 mins.
Be aware that we can adjust the fridge to run colder at the top (without affecting the bottom temp), however it is getting the compressor to work harder than is necessary.
